Teams using Esculentoside A in formulation research face diverse technical hurdles. Solubility remains a sticking point, especially in aqueous systems designed for parenteral or high-dose oral administration in animal models. Some groups pursue cyclodextrin inclusion complexes, others use minimal ethanol or DMSO to boost solution stability. We run co-development projects, testing user-supplied protocols to help make the leap from bench-scale test to scaled-up delivery forms. For teams requiring granular advice, we open up our analytic records, providing chromatograms, residual solvent analysis, and polymorph data so they can make their own informed choices.
